About the role
Key Responsibilities
- Open, review, and interpret KMZ/KML, shapefiles, GeoJSON, and PDF plan sets in tools like Google Earth Pro, QGIS/ArcGIS, and Bluebeam
- Validate routes, utilities, and environmental constraints; flag conflicts (bridges, rail, waterways, protected areas)
- Produce preliminary takeoffs (LF by method, handholes/pedestals, crossings, bores, structure attachments) and draft/validate bill of materials (BOM)
- Align routes with traffic control needs; capture assumptions and constraints
- Translate routes to constructible sequences; identify access, staging, spoil management, and restoration requirements
- Validate takeoffs with spot field checks; coordinate with utility locators and 811 procedures
- Support permit packs (traffic control sheets, crossings, bore profiles), and precon meeting materials
- Provide redline updates from field feedback; maintain revision control through award and NTP
- Maintain trackers (bids, addenda, RFIs, risks, quotes, deliverables)
- Facilitate handoff to operations: route files, takeoffs, assumptions, and risk items
- Contribute to standards: symbology, naming conventions, estimate templates, and RFP boilerplates
- Read and interpret RFP/RFQ documents, addenda, exhibits, and pricing forms; build a compliance matrix and submission checklist
- Lead RFI/Q&A tracking; clarify scope gaps, locates, QC/testing, restoration, and as-built deliverables
- Coordinate internal pricing (labor, equipment, materials), vendor quotes, and subcontract scope; normalize quotes and document inclusions/exclusions
- Prepare full response packages: technical approach, construction means/methods, schedule, staffing, risk register, safety/QA, and commercial forms (NDA/MSA/SOW/COI/W-9 as applicable)
- Draft bid assumptions, exceptions, and clarifications that protect margin and delivery
- Ensure on-time, compliant submission (digital portals or physical delivery); archive artifacts for handoff
Skills, Knowledge and Expertise
- 3+ years in OSP/underground utilities construction estimating, design support, or field engineering
- Proficiency with KMZ/KML and at least one GIS/mapping platform (Google Earth Pro, QGIS, or ArcGIS) and Bluebeam Revu
- Demonstrated ability to read civil/utility plan sets, profiles, details, and traffic control drawings
- Hands-on understanding of HDD, trench/open-cut, aerial make-ready, restoration, and as-built requirements
- Strong business writing and document control skills; comfortable owning compliance matrices and bid calendars
- Intermediate Excel (lookups, pivots), and experience with SharePoint/Smartsheet/Jira or similar trackers
- Experience responding to telecom/municipal/utility RFPs with complete technical + commercial packages
- Takeoff experience for conduit, fiber, vaults, pedestals, crossings, and restoration quantities
- Familiarity with permit processes (ROW, DOT, railroad), traffic control specifications, and inspection workflows
- Knowledge of applicable safety and construction standards (e.g., trenching/shoring practices, make-ready basics)
- Basic CAD literacy for viewing and markup (AutoCAD/BricsCAD or similar)
- Vendor/subcontract coordination and quote normalization experience
